Counterfactually Fair Reinforcement Learning via Sequential Data Preprocessing

在医疗领域应用强化学习时,需动态匹配干预措施以最大化群体效益。然而,学习到的策略可能过度向某一群体分配有效干预,加剧弱势群体间的不平等。此类偏差常见于多阶段决策过程,且具有自我强化特性,若不解决,可能导致护理或治疗权益受限。因果公平(CF)基于因果推断,为公平性建模提供了有力工具。本文提出一种通用的公平序贯决策框架,理论刻画了最优CF策略并证明其平稳性,极大简化了最优策略搜索,可直接利用现有强化学习算法。该理论还启发了一种序列数据预处理算法,在加性噪声假设下实现CF决策。我们在模拟中验证了该方法能有效控制不公平性并达到最优价值。对一个旨在减少阿片类药物滥用的数字健康数据集分析显示,本方法显著提升了咨询资源的公平可及性。

When applied in healthcare, reinforcement learning (RL) seeks to dynamically match the right interventions to subjects to maximize population benefit. However, the learned policy may disproportionately allocate efficacious actions to one subpopulation, creating or exacerbating disparities in other socioeconomically-disadvantaged subgroups. These biases tend to occur in multi-stage decision making and can be self-perpetuating, which if unaccounted for could cause serious unintended consequences that limit access to care or treatment benefit. Counterfactual fairness (CF) offers a promising statistical tool grounded in causal inference to formulate and study fairness. In this paper, we propose a general framework for fair sequential decision making. We theoretically characterize the optimal CF policy and prove its stationarity, which greatly simplifies the search for optimal CF policies by leveraging existing RL algorithms. The theory also motivates a sequential data preprocessing algorithm to achieve CF decision making under an additive noise assumption. We prove and then validate our policy learning approach in controlling unfairness and attaining optimal value through simulations. Analysis of a digital health dataset designed to reduce opioid misuse shows that our proposal greatly enhances fair access to counseling.
